g
y
7
7
7
7

随笔分类 -  算法——树

摘要:655. 输出二叉树 在一个 m*n 的二维字符串数组中输出二叉树,并遵守以下规则: 1> 行数 m 应当等于给定二叉树的高度。 2> 列数 n 应当总是奇数。 3> 根节点的值(以字符串格式给出)应当放在可放置的第一行正中间。根节点所在的行与列会将剩余空间划分为两部分(左下部分和右下部分)。你应该 阅读全文
posted @ 2020-03-21 16:29 gy77 阅读(156) 评论(0) 推荐(0) 编辑
摘要:94. 二叉树的中序遍历 给定一个二叉树,返回它的中序 遍历。 示例: 输入: [1,null,2,3] 1 \ 2 / 3 输出: [1,3,2] 进阶: 递归算法很简单,你可以通过迭代算法完成吗? /** * Definition for a binary tree node. * struct 阅读全文
posted @ 2020-03-18 17:03 gy77 阅读(103) 评论(0) 推荐(0) 编辑
摘要:/* * @Issue: 寻找X结点的双亲结点 * @Author: 一届书生 * @LastEditTime: 2020-02-25 16:50:27 */ #include<iostream> using namespace std; #define type char typedef stru 阅读全文
posted @ 2020-02-25 16:53 gy77 阅读(2059) 评论(0) 推荐(0) 编辑
摘要:/* * @Issue: 二叉树的创建,遍历,删除 * @Author: 一届书生 * @LastEditTime: 2020-02-22 15:16:22 */ #include<iostream> using namespace std; // 定义树的基本结构 typedef struct C 阅读全文
posted @ 2020-02-22 15:17 gy77 阅读(174) 评论(0) 推荐(0) 编辑
摘要:E - Just a Hook In the game of DotA, Pudge’s meat hook is actually the most horrible thing for most of the heroes. The hook is made up of several cons 阅读全文
posted @ 2019-03-17 17:15 gy77 阅读(130) 评论(0) 推荐(0) 编辑
摘要:I Hate It Time Limit: 9000/3000 MS (Java/Others) Memory Limit: 32768/32768 K (Java/Others) Total Submission(s): 40034 Accepted Submission(s): 15898 Pr 阅读全文
posted @ 2019-03-13 15:44 gy77 阅读(133) 评论(0) 推荐(0) 编辑
摘要:敌兵布阵 Problem Description C国的死对头A国这段时间正在进行军事演习,所以C国间谍头子Derek和他手下Tidy又开始忙乎了。A国在海岸线沿直线布置了N个工兵营地,Derek和Tidy的任务就是要监视这些工兵营地的活动情况。由于采取了某种先进的监测手段,所以每个工兵营地的人数C 阅读全文
posted @ 2019-03-07 10:41 gy77 阅读(197) 评论(4) 推荐(1) 编辑
摘要:不要被线段树这个名字和其长长的代码吓到。 D - Balanced Lineup Description For the daily milking, Farmer John's N cows (1 ≤ N ≤ 50,000) always line up in the same order. On 阅读全文
posted @ 2019-03-07 09:08 gy77 阅读(163) 评论(0) 推荐(0) 编辑
摘要:头炸了啊,只做出L题,前两天刚看的Shawn zhou的博客学习的,幸亏看了啊,否则就爆零了,发现题目都是经典题,线段树,KMP,我都没看过,最近又在复习考研,真后悔大一大二没好好学习啊,得抽时间好好补一下了。还报名了蓝桥杯啊,心里好没底。。。 #Title A Watto and Mechanis 阅读全文
posted @ 2019-03-04 21:34 gy77 阅读(171) 评论(0) 推荐(0) 编辑